Lake Mary is a city in Seminole County in the US state of Florida with 13,822 inhabitants (as of 2010).

In August 2007, Money Lake magazine named Mary the fourth best place to live in America .

geography

Lake Mary borders the city of Sanford and is around 25 km north of Orlando .

history

Lake Mary was first connected to the railroad network by the South Florida Railroad in 1880.

Demographic data

According to the 2010 census, the then 13,822 inhabitants were distributed over 5,728 households. The population density was 619.8 inh / km². 84.5% of the population identified themselves as white, 5.0% as African-American , 0.3% as Native American and 6.0% as Asian Americans . 1.8% said they belonged to another ethnic group and 2.5% to several ethnic groups. 10.2% of the population were Hispanics or Latinos .

In 2010, children under the age of 18 lived in 33.9% of all households and persons aged 65 or over lived in 25.7% of all households. 73.2% of the households were family households (consisting of married couples with or without offspring or one parent with offspring). The average household size was 2.57 and the average family size was 3.01.

25.1% of the population were younger than 20 years old, 20.1% were 20 to 39 years old, 34.0% were 40 to 59 years old, and 20.8% were at least 60 years old. The mean age was 43 years. 48.5% of the population were male and 51.5% were female.

The median annual income was $ 83,921, with 7.9% of the population living below the poverty line.

In 2000, English was the mother tongue of 92.74% of the population, 6.16% spoke Spanish and 1.10% had another mother tongue.

traffic

Lake Mary is crossed by Interstate 4 and touched by US Highways 17 and 92 ( SR 15 , SR 600 ) on a shared route . The nearest airport is Orlando Sanford International Airport (around 3 miles east).

Lake Mary is a SunRail station on the DeBary route via Orlando to Poinciana . There is a connection to the Amtrak long-distance trains at Winter Park station .

crime

The crime rate in 2010 was 124 points (US average: 266 points) in the low range. There was one rape, one robbery, 22 assaults, 67 break-ins, 251 thefts and eight car thefts.
